黑狐家游戏

从零开始,深入解析动态网站的制作流程与关键技术,动态网站怎么做的

欧气 0 0

本文目录导读:

  1. 动态网站制作流程
  2. 动态网站关键技术

随着互联网的快速发展,动态网站已经成为了企业和个人展示自身形象、拓展业务的重要手段,相较于静态网站,动态网站具有更好的用户体验、更高的互动性和更强的可扩展性,动态网站究竟是如何制作的呢?本文将从制作流程、关键技术等方面为您详细解析。

动态网站制作流程

1、需求分析

在制作动态网站之前,首先要明确网站的功能需求、目标用户群体以及网站的整体风格,这一阶段需要与客户充分沟通,了解他们的需求,从而确定网站的功能模块、页面布局和设计风格。

从零开始,深入解析动态网站的制作流程与关键技术,动态网站怎么做的

图片来源于网络,如有侵权联系删除

2、网站设计

根据需求分析的结果,进行网站的整体设计,包括网站结构设计、页面布局设计、色彩搭配等,这一阶段需要制作网站的原型图,以便后续开发。

3、数据库设计

动态网站需要数据库的支持,在开发过程中需要设计数据库结构,数据库设计主要包括表结构设计、字段设计、数据类型等,常用的数据库有MySQL、Oracle、SQL Server等。

4、前端开发

前端开发主要包括HTML、CSS、JavaScript等技术的应用,在前端开发过程中,需要实现网站的整体布局、样式和交互功能,常用的前端框架有Bootstrap、Vue、React等。

5、后端开发

后端开发主要包括服务器端编程语言(如PHP、Java、Python等)的应用,后端开发需要实现网站的逻辑功能,如用户登录、注册、信息查询、数据管理等,还需要实现与数据库的交互。

从零开始,深入解析动态网站的制作流程与关键技术,动态网站怎么做的

图片来源于网络,如有侵权联系删除

6、网站测试

在网站开发完成后,需要进行全面的测试,包括功能测试、性能测试、安全测试等,确保网站在各个平台上都能正常运行,且满足用户需求。

7、网站上线

网站测试合格后,即可进行上线,上线前需要购买域名和服务器,并将网站部署到服务器上,还需要进行搜索引擎优化(SEO)等推广工作。

动态网站关键技术

1、服务器端编程语言

服务器端编程语言是动态网站的核心技术之一,常见的服务器端编程语言有PHP、Java、Python、Ruby等,这些编程语言能够实现与数据库的交互,处理用户请求,生成动态内容。

2、数据库技术

数据库是动态网站的基础,用于存储和管理网站数据,常用的数据库技术包括MySQL、Oracle、SQL Server、MongoDB等,数据库设计要遵循规范化原则,提高数据存储效率和查询性能。

从零开始,深入解析动态网站的制作流程与关键技术,动态网站怎么做的

图片来源于网络,如有侵权联系删除

3、前端框架

前端框架可以帮助开发者快速构建网站界面,提高开发效率,常见的框架有Bootstrap、Vue、React等,使用前端框架可以减少重复劳动,提高网站兼容性和响应式设计。

4、服务器端技术

服务器端技术主要包括Web服务器、应用服务器、数据库服务器等,常用的Web服务器有Apache、Nginx等;应用服务器有Tomcat、Jetty等;数据库服务器有MySQL、Oracle等。

5、网络安全技术

网络安全是动态网站制作过程中不可忽视的问题,需要采取一系列措施,如加密传输、访问控制、防止SQL注入等,确保网站数据的安全。

动态网站制作是一个复杂的过程,需要掌握多种技术,通过本文的介绍,相信您对动态网站制作流程和关键技术有了更深入的了解,在实际开发过程中,还需要不断学习新技术、积累经验,才能制作出高质量、高效率的动态网站。

标签: #动态网站怎么做

黑狐家游戏
  • 评论列表

留言评论